Icon of the Seas can hold up to 7,600 guests at capacity or 5,610 guests on a double occupancy basis (two people per cabin). When it set sail in 1912, the ill-fated Titanic was the largest and grandest passenger vessel of its time. But, as of 2009, when Royal Caribbean debuted its first Oasis-class ship, the superlative applies to vessels more than five times Titanic's size. Royal Caribbean’s Icon of the Seas became the new world’s largest cruise ship when she was delivered to the cruise line in November 2023, at a massive 250,800 gross tons and a length of 1,198 feet. The LNG-powered vessel will also have a guest capacity of 5,610 at double occupancy, which can reach a maximum of 7,600. The crown of the world’s biggest cruise ship previously went to Wonder of the Seas, an Oasis-class vessel operated by Royal Caribbean. The ship is similar in design to her sister ships but adds some additional features and evolves the class. Wonder of the Seas is a massive 236,857 gross tons with a guest capacity of 5,734 at double occupancy. Since being delivered from the shipyard to the cruise line in November 2023, Icon of the Seas overtook Wonder of the Seas as the world’s largest cruise ship.

Each iteration of Oasis-class ships has arrived just slightly larger than the previous when it comes to gross tonnage. That means they each had their time as the largest in the world before another arrived on the scene. In this case, Symphony of the Seas (228,000 gross tons and the ability to hold 6,680 passengers) took the crown in 2018. MSC entered the top ten in 2022 when World Europa made its maiden voyage in December of that year. It has 2,700 staterooms, 430,000 square feet of public space, 16 total decks and even an 11-foot dry slide called the Spiral, among the longest dry slide at sea. World Europa is the first of four total ships in MSC's World-class fleet, with the second ship World America set to launch in 2025. The Cessna 172N slightly expanded the baseline capacity at the expense of the auxiliary tank – it can carry 43 gallons by default, but only 54 with the new tank. Newer Cessna 172R models have done away with the auxiliary tank options, shipping instead with a 56-gallon capacity on all units. This has aided in standardizing the fleet, lowering maintenance costs, and providing all operators with the type’s maximum range. With over 44,000 units built since 1956 and an ongoing production line, it is hard to do justice to the Cessna 172 Skyhawk. The most produced aircraft in the entire history of aviation owes its longevity to a tried and tested evolutionary design rooted in the Cessna classic configuration. Both driver-facing cameras read head and eye position to make sure eyes are on the road. If it detects otherwise, Bluecruise will flash an alert in the instrument cluster that says "Watch the Road," and there may be an audio reminder. If you don't respond to the warning, Bluecruise shuts down and automatically slows the vehicle while maintaining the center lane. If the system detects the driver's eye or head position away from the road (such as looking down at a phone), the lightbar flashes green for a few seconds and requests the driver to pay attention and tap the steering wheel. If the driver does not pay attention, audible chimes, seat vibrations, and messaging in cluster will appear, before the lightbar flashes red. If there's still no reaction, Super Cruise goes into emergency mode and activates the hazards, applies the brakes to a stop, and alerts emergency services. BlueCruise is Ford’s marquee driver assist system, which enables hands-free driving on some highways. Ford doesn’t promote the system as autonomous driving, and drivers, while allowed to take their hands off the wheel and feet off the pedals, are required to keep their eyes peeled at all times and be ready to take control of the car. This is enforced with a driver monitoring system that deactivates BlueCruise if the driver looks to be distracted or sleepy. The National Transportation Safety Board is investigating an incident involving Ford’s hands-free driver-assist system after a Mustang Mach-E driver crashed into another vehicle in Texas, killing the occupant. A second fatal crash involving a Mach-E took place in Philadelphia, although it’s not known whether the driver-assist system played a role. Super Cruise uses an HD GPS receiver that locates the vehicle within about six feet of its lane, so it knows where it is. Ford relies on cameras and sensors alone, so it is less aware of where it is.   It can get confused near off ramps and wary of merging lanes. In my testing on both the Mach-E Mustang and F-150 Lightning, it tended to pinball between the lane for a longer period of time than some cars equipped with only active lane control. It seems to take longer to learn the road patterns, and on curves, ramps, merges, it can be as dodgy as a teenager in a driving test.
